Cottage, late C18/early C19. Pebble-dashed front. Graduated stone flagged roof with stone end chimney. 2 storeys, 3 bays. Single sash with glazing bars to either side of planked door and an additional 8-paned window to right at end. 1st floor has 2 sashes with glazing bars. All windows have projecting stone sills.
